SPIRITUALIZED - Space Rock


Spiritualized are an English space rock band formed in 1990 in Rugby, Warwickshire by Jason Pierce (who often goes by the alias J. Spaceman) after the demise of his previous outfit, space-rockers Spacemen 3. The membership of Spiritualized has changed from album to album, with Pierce — who writes, composes and sings all of the band's material — being the only constant member.  The band took their name from an adaptation of the text on the back label of a bottle of Pernod.
Spiritualized have released seven studio albums. The best known and most critically acclaimed of these is perhaps 1997's Ladies and Gentlemen We Are Floating in Space, which NME Magazine named as their Album of the Year. (as compiled on the bands website)

CIRCUIT-BENT PROJECT - Experimental / Industrial / Rock

The Circuit-Bent Project's recording sessions began officially in May of 2004. The project itself started much earlier than that though, it just didn't have a name yet. Back in the fall of 2000, Jesse Mesa-Savage aka Tablebeast, began experimenting with circuit-bending and soon came up with a grand idea. The project is a recycling of resources on a multifaceted scale: turning modified gear (Speak and Spells, Modular Casio SK-1's, Drum Machines, etc.) into an orchestra of equipment for recording and then selling the equipment to fund the recording and release of a record based on those very instruments.

After years of gear building and sound experimentation, Jesse began working with Tim Wright in the summer of 2004 on what was now called The Circuit-Bent Project. This collaboration soon spawned the LP, Slow Children Playing.  (as compiled on the bands website)

WHISPERS IN THE SHADOW - Gothic Post Rock / Dark Alternative

Whispers in the Shadow was formed by Ashley Dayour (Voice, Guitars) back in the days of early summer 1996. The Band Name was inspired by a story from H.P.Lovecraft: The Whisperer in the Dark.After beginning as a very 80's inspired band, with drum computer sequences and a melodic bass guitar, this project turned into an individual band, which is now described by the press as "Post Gothic Rock". I
n the meantime the band has included a "real" drummer in their line-up and became famous for their obvious live qualities. The partly furious, partly sad guitars meet booming bass sounds, thunderous drums and psychedelic keyboards - Above all Ashley's voice, bursting with emotion. To date they released 6 studio, 2 live and 1 remix 


albums.  
2012 saw the release of their 7th studio album THE RITES OF PASSAGE featuring an epic video to the titlesong and another European tour. (as compiled on the bands website)

HYPNOS 69 - Opening the Floodgates!

Legacy of Hypnos 69
Prog-sphere.com
Interview by Nikola Savic

Nick: I have to say that you did hell of a good job with the new album and I find it interesting in every way. How is it when the time comes to create something new? Is there more focused creative energy in the writing process or are you always surrounded by inspiration?


Steve: Inspiration is a difficult issue. Ideas are something so fragile, that they easily tend to get lost or forgotten, because at the time you have them, you’re either not able to record them or write them down, or don’t seem to be interesting enough at a certain point. I try to collect as much ideas as possible and keep them somewhere safe, so when the time comes to write, I am prepared. I always take my time to write. I lock myself in a room with my piano and guitar, and don’t do anything else until I have worked something out. This is the basic structure, chords and melodies, which later on when I present it to the rest of the band, can be altered in various ways. And this is what makes the sound of Hypnos 69.


Nick: How would you describe Hypnos 69’s music on your own? I do not ask for generic labels. If there’s a word that fits well to your music, what that would be?


Steve: ‘Musical allegories’. The music embodies the initial meaning of the songs.

Nick: What have you been listening to recently?



Steve: Been listening a lot to Bach’s ‘Mattheus Passion’, I like the new Joanna Newsom triple album and I have Pentagram’s ‘First Daze Here’ in the CD-player.

ALLGOOD - Rock and Roll


Allgood, originally called Allgood Music Company, was originally based out of Athens, GA from 1988 - 1995. Through constant touring, the band grew a following throughout the US. Endless gigging, constantly changing set lists and long improvisational jams gave the band their chops. Eight years of touring, four records and thousands of passionate fans later the band decided to call it quits in 19
95.

The band reformed briefly in 2006, with three members of the original lineup, and played two sold out shows in Columbus and Athens GA.  In July of 2010 Allgood headlined the BRAGG Jam Festival in Macon GA, playing to a capacity crowd at the magnificent Capitol Theater.   Allgood is currently booking dates, writing songs and plans to release more music for download and purchase.

FRACTURED EXISTENCE - Heavy Metal

Fractured Existence was formed in 1988 byKen Hill (Lead Guitar), Bruce Bogad (Rhythm Guitar) & Dave Ashworth (Bass). Armed with a revolving door of singers and drummers,the band played extensively in their hometown of Richmond, Va. and surrounding areas for the next four years. With the focus on original Heavy Rock & Metal, they released several demos. Good reviews and word of mouth landed them an opening slot for fellow Richmond natives Gwar, but within a year the band split up. Bruce, Dave and Ken moved on to other bands but always stayed in touch. Fractured Existence reunited in early 2005, With Ken taking on the lead vocal duties. The band released their first official album in 2006, and they are still rockin'! (as compiled on the bands website)
